What Does an Auto Body Engineer Do?

Auto body engineers are highly skilled professionals who specialize in the structural integrity and repair of vehicles. Unlike traditional auto body shops that primarily focus on cosmetic repairs, auto body engineers possess a deep understanding of automotive engineering principles, materials science, and advanced repair techniques. They diagnose and repair complex damage, ensuring your vehicle's safety and performance are restored to pre-accident condition. Their work often involves:

  • Structural analysis: Identifying and assessing damage to the vehicle's frame, chassis, and unibody.
  • Damage repair: Utilizing specialized tools and techniques to repair or replace damaged structural components.
  • Welding and fabrication: Employing advanced welding techniques to repair or reconstruct damaged metal parts.
  • Measurement and alignment: Precisely measuring and aligning the vehicle's chassis to ensure proper handling and safety.
  • Quality control: Implementing rigorous quality control measures to ensure the repair meets the highest standards.

How Do I Find a Reputable Auto Body Engineer in Melbourne, FL?

Finding the right auto body engineer requires careful research. Here's how:

  • Online reviews: Check online reviews and ratings on platforms like Google My Business, Yelp, and others. Look for consistent positive feedback regarding quality of work, customer service, and professionalism.
  • Certifications and qualifications: Look for certifications from reputable organizations like I-CAR (Inter-Industry Conference on Auto Collision Repair) which demonstrate competence and adherence to industry best practices.
  • Ask for references: Don't hesitate to ask for references from previous clients. Speaking with satisfied customers offers valuable insights into the engineer's work and customer service.
  • Insurance company recommendations: Your insurance company might have a list of approved auto body repair shops or engineers. Check with them for suggestions.
  • Word-of-mouth referrals: Ask friends, family, or colleagues for recommendations based on their personal experiences.

What is the Difference Between an Auto Body Shop and an Auto Body Engineer?

The key difference lies in expertise and scope of work. An auto body shop primarily focuses on cosmetic repairs, while an auto body engineer specializes in structural repair and alignment, often involving more complex damage and advanced techniques. An auto body engineer possesses a deeper understanding of vehicle engineering and safety.
